MakeMyTrip offers insurance against credit card, smartphone loss

MAKEMYTRIP has partnered OneAssist to offer customers credit card and smartphone protection in case of loss or theft, becoming the first Indian travel company to provide such a service.

Customers protected by OneAssist plans will have all activities on the lost cards and smartphone blocked up to seven days prior to the report made in order to prevent data misuse and financial loss. OneAssist will also settle hotels bills and arrange for a return ticket if required.

Travellers only need to call one number instead of contacting individual banks when they lose their credit cards, explained Rajnish Kapur, chief information officer and head – customer service, MakeMyTrip.

In the event of passport loss, OneAssist will support the customer with necessary documentation and foreign language translation where needed.

MakeMyTrip customers can purchase OneAssist protection while booking their tickets or holiday packages online. They are currently available to international travellers and HDFC Bank credit card holders, and will soon be offered to domestic travellers.

Sonal Swamy, director, Syrisa Travels, said: “The loss of (one’s) credit cards, mobile phone and passport can become a nightmare for tourists travelling abroad. OneAssist plans will provide the immediate and permanent relief that is crucial in such situations.”
